Chapter 1: Homeostasis
1. Match the terms from the following groups:
1. Substances entering the cell
2. Waste products leaving the cell
3. Conditions which allow life to continue
a. Steady temperature; pH between 7.35 and 7.45; electrolyte balance
b. Oxygen; substances for building complex molecules; substances acting as energy sources
c. Ammonia; carbon dioxide Ans: 1[b], 2[c], 3[a].


2. Which term is used to describe the maintenance of a constant internal environment in the
cell or body? *a. homeostasis b. equilibrium
c. pH balance
d. oxidative phosphorylation


3. Which of the following lists the correct sequence of levels forming the structural hierarchy
of the body?
a. organ, organ system, cellular, tissue, organism
b. chemical, cellular, tissue, organism, organ, organ system *c. chemical,
cellular, tissue, organ, organ system, organism d. organism, organ system,
organ, tissue, cellular, chemical

4. Consider a feedback loop where the stimulus is an increase in blood sugar. If the feedback
loop is a negative feedback loop, what would be the result of such a stimulus? a. increase in
blood sugar levels *b. decrease in blood sugar levels
c. initial increase in blood sugar levels, followed by a decrease
d. initial decrease in blood sugar levels, followed by an increase


5. What is the result of the initial stimulus in a positive feedback loop?
a. The stimulus is suppressed.
b. The stimulus is switched off.
c. There is no effect on the stimulus. *d. The stimulus is amplified or exaggerated.


6. In systems controlled by negative feedback, the effector response returns the level of
the stimulus towards its original level. *a. True b. False


7. Which of the following lists the correct sequence of messaging between the
components of a control system?
a. control centre, receptors, effectors *b.
receptors, control centre, effectors c.
receptors, effectors, control system
d. effectors, control system, receptors


8. Which of the following apply to the control centre?
a. It sets the limits for a specific variable.
b. It integrates the information received with other information.
c. It sends instructions to change the action of the effector.
d. a. and c. above only
*e. a., b. and c. above


9. Insert the missing term. Receptors and ______ communicate with the control centre to
form a feedback system that regulates various internal conditions
Ans: effectors

Chapter 2: The Human Cell
1. Which of the following molecules is the primary energy store in living cells? a.
DNA
b. RNA
c. Cyclic AMP
*d. ATP


2. What would be the result if a cell lacked ribosomes?
a. It would be unable to move.
*b. It would be unable to synthesise proteins. c.
It would be unable to synthesise DNA.
d. It would be unable to metabolise sugars.
e. It would be unable to divide.
